Comprehensive Service Overview

Roofing work in Ridgecrest typically revolves around a few core needs, shaped by the local climate and terrain. Roof replacements are common on older mountain homes where original materials have reached the end of their service life—often asphalt shingles that have weathered decades of freeze-thaw cycles and summer storms. Many homeowners in the area choose metal roofing for its durability on steep pitches and its ability to shed snow and rain effectively.

Repairs in Ridgecrest frequently address specific problem areas rather than full replacements. Leaks around chimneys, skylights, and roof valleys are common, especially on homes surrounded by tall trees. A thorough inspection can pinpoint the source quickly, with targeted repairs that stop water intrusion and prevent further damage. Flashing and ventilation are two areas that get extra attention here—proper flashing details matter in heavy rain, and good attic ventilation helps prevent ice dams in winter.

For properties affected by storm-related impacts, quick assessments with photo documentation can help homeowners understand what’s happened and whether insurance may be involved. Wind and hail from spring and summer storms occasionally leave their mark, and having clear findings and straightforward options makes the next steps easier to navigate.

Roofing installations in this region are built for the long haul, using materials suited to the mountain climate and attention to proper flashing, underlayment, and ventilation. Clean job sites and property protection are standard expectations, and workmanship warranties provide added peace of mind.

Regional Characteristics

Ridgecrest sits at a higher elevation in the Southern Appalachians, where homes range from older mountain cabins with steep-pitched roofs to newer developments built into the hillsides. Many properties are surrounded by mature hardwoods, creating shade and moisture conditions that can accelerate roof wear. The terrain creates microclimates—some areas see heavier snow accumulation, while others are more exposed to wind sweeping down the ridgelines. Development patterns include a mix of seasonal and year-round residences, along with small commercial buildings along the main transportation corridors.

Common Issues

Heavy rainfall and humidity often lead to moss and algae growth on shaded roof surfaces. Ice dams can form along eaves during colder months, particularly on older homes with less ventilation. Wind-driven rain from mountain storms finds its way under loose flashing or worn shingles. Many Ridgecrest properties also contend with debris accumulation from overhanging trees, which can trap moisture against roofing materials.
